Mission Mode Project for Computerization of Commercial Taxes Administrations of States/Union Territories (UTs)

February 19, 2010 603 Views 0 comment Print

The Union Cabinet today approved a Mission Mode Project for computerization of Commercial Taxes administrations of State Governments. This project, with an overall cost of Rs.1133 crore will help States develop and upgrade the IT systems in their commercial taxes administrations.

Wipro staff commits $4 Million fraud

February 18, 2010 1014 Views 0 comment Print

Bangalore: IT major Wipro has tightened internal control in the finance division after it was noticed that one of its employees embezzled crores of rupees in the last three years. The employee, who was working in the ‘controllership’ division within the finance department in the last three years, stole a password and transferred funds from Wipro’s account at a bank.

All directors of a company cannot be prosecuted for offence in cheque bouncing cases

February 17, 2010 549 Views 0 comment Print

As per section 141 of Negotiable Instruments Act, If the person committing an offence under section 138 of the Negotiable Instruments Act is a company, every person who, at the time the offence was committed, was in charge of and was responsible to, the company for the conduct of the business of the company, as well as the company, shall be deemed to be guilty of the offence and shall be liable to be proceeded against and punished accordingly

FIEO want stimulus to continue for another one and half year

February 17, 2010 390 Views 0 comment Print

FIEO said that sectors like tobacco, man-made yarns, tea and coffee have shown growth due to stimulus provided by the government and ‘in case of abrupt withdrawal of stimulus these sectors may again enter into negative territory’. In the wake of the contraction in exports, the government had provided incentives like two per cent interest subsidy, higher duty drawback and refund of services tax in 19 categories of services.

Students from SAARC countries to pay lesser fee in Indian universities

February 17, 2010 781 Views 0 comment Print

In a major step to attract students from the SAARC countries, Indian universities will now slash their fee to level them with that of Indian students. The University Grants Commission(UGC) has taken a decision in this regard and asked the Central Universities, State Universities and Deemed Universities to implement it immediately.

Obama criticised American companies having their operations in India

February 14, 2010 549 Views 0 comment Print

American president Barack Obama has once again targeted American companies having their operations in India to save taxes back home and called such businesses tax evaders. “If you are a business here, entirely located in the US, and investing in the US, and hiring workers in the US, you are paying a 35 per cent rate,” Obama said in an interview to the business magazine Bloomberg Business Week.

CAG decided to Audit account of Bharti Airtel, Reliance, Tata, Vodafone and BSNL

February 14, 2010 489 Views 0 comment Print

The Comptroller and Auditor General of India , the apex audit body, has decided to audit the accounts of five telcos– Bharti Airtel , Reliance, Tata, Vodafone and the state-run BSNL– for 2009-10. Telecom regulator TRAI has already appointed a nodal officer to facilitate this audit exercise.
